Samsung UE55TU8500UXTK Television Developed a Panel Malfunction
trusted in Samsung's durability and purchased all the appliances in my home from the Samsung brand, relying on the brand's reputation and the confidence it instilled. When my Samsung UE55TU8500UXTK television developed a panel malfunction just one month after the warranty expired, I took it to the service center. The customer service hotline, 4447711, informed me that the preliminary diagnosis indicated a cost of around 8700 TL. Given that I had purchased the TV for 11,000 TL, I found it concerning that the estimated repair cost was nearly as much. Upon further investigation, it seemed this was a chronic issue, and I requested that the repair be done for free. Today, I received another call from the number 4447711, stating that they could offer a 50% discount on the repair cost, which was now stated as 6750 TL due to a manufacturing fee. It's disheartening to observe that my relative, whose product warranty expired four months ago, is having their device replaced for a chronic panel malfunction at no cost, while we are being offered a discount. Our request was not for a replacement but for a complimentary repair. This experience has shattered the trust I placed in the Samsung brand, and I regret paying a premium for a brand that doesn't prioritize customer satisfaction. With the money spent on this Samsung product, I could have purchased two TVs elsewhere.
